Disney Cruise Line (DCL), a division of The Walt Disney Company, operates a six-ship fleet of premium class cruise liners and is the industry leader in family vacations at sea. DCL Entertainment (Toronto) is a subsidiary of The Walt Disney Company Canada and serves as the rehearsal headquarters for DCL’s award-winning theatrical productions. Within a state-of-the-art entertainment rehearsal facility, DCL’s production teams pride themselves on creating memorable family entertainment that is both enchanting and magical – delighting the young and young at heart with legendary Disney storytelling.

Based in Toronto, Ontario, Canada and reporting to the Company Manager, the Cast Coordinator works closely with production supervisors, character managers, performers and creative teams on the administrative and operational needs of the business as well as with recruiting partners and production representatives and travel arrangers who are located in the US.

Responsibilities :

  • Coordinate Performer arrivals, departures, housing as well as correspondence.
  • Understanding of current travel requirements including Visas, Passports and border crossings.
  • Constant monitoring of email for updates relating to cast contract dates, vendor needs, operational changes and take action accordingly.
  • Flag and communicate important updates to core production / creative teams, and shipboard / technical teams in a clear, concise and timely manner.
  • Partner with recruiting, travel, safety and entertainment operations in Orlando and aboard ships.
  • Coordinate travel for performers including returning crew letters for non-US cast
  • Team travel assistance including IRGS booking and troubleshoot for creative and production teams including visiting project teams.
  • Maintain performer photo library and disseminate for production teams.
  • Administrative support in relation to : performer pay process; Toronto cast housing; local and remote ground transportation; injury reporting and processing.
  • Facility familiarization, prepare and present welcome meetings for arriving cast members.
  • Create and maintain WhatsApp communication group for immediate cast advisory requirements.
  • Conduct and lead meetings with performers delivering key information, expectations and sensitive information where required.
  • Oversight, tracking and execution of required company training courses such as Traditions, facility safety and Human Resources compliance.
  • Costume fittings return travel and Personal Safety Training arrangements for DCL certificate verification.
  • Responsible, respectful and confidential handling of company and performer information.
  • Continuous improvement to develop and implement smart systems to advance the goals of the business.
  • Maintain accurate and up to date cast housing and travel records including IRGS blocks and BGA requirements.
  • Maintains and updates swipe keys and facility access cards for cast, core team and visitors.
  • Safety Management System (SMS) – Responsible for upholding the general safety management responsibilities in the SMS within the areas under their control.
  • Special projects, assignments and duties as required.

Qualifications :

  • 3+ years’ experience working in similar role or capacity.
  • Post-Secondary education in administration, events management, or arts management.
  • Understanding of the Performing Arts and or Cruise Industry considered an asset.
  • Ability to assess and manage competing and changing priorities in a fast-paced environment.
  • Strong communication, organizational, administrative and problem-solving skills.
  • A solution seeker with the ability to troubleshoot and thrive under pressure.
  • Enjoys being part of an exciting, busy team.
  • Understands information flow and potential impacts.
  • Full computer literacy - PowerPoint, Excel, Smartsheet, Microsoft applications etc. Experience with SAP is an asset.
  • Able to work with a flexible and fluid production schedule including weekends and long days during busy periods.
